# Python将日志输出到文件的实现指南
作为一名新手开发者,理解如何管理程序输出是至关重要的。特别是在调试和记录程序运行状态时,日志是不可或缺的工具。本文将介绍如何使用Python将日志输出到文件,整个实现过程会经过几个简单的步骤。
## 流程概览
下面的表格列出了日志记录到文件的基本步骤:
| 步骤 | 描述 |
|------|----------
# 将Python日志输出到文件的实现指南
在这篇文章中,我们将学习如何将Python中的日志信息输出到文件。日志是开发中非常重要的一部分,它可以帮助我们追踪程序的运行状态和问题。以下是实现过程的总体步骤。
| 步骤 | 描述 |
|------------|--------------------------
## 如何将Python日志输出到文件
### 概述
在Python开发过程中,日志输出到文件是一个常见的需求。通过将日志输出到文件,我们可以方便地记录程序的运行状态,以及进行故障排查和性能优化。本文将介绍如何将Python的日志输出到文件,并帮助你一步步实现这个功能。
### 整体流程
为了更好地理解整个过程,我们可以使用表格和图形的形式来展示每个步骤。
| 步骤 | 内容 |
| -
Python 提供了标准库中的 sys.stdout 对象来代表标准输出。如果我们想将输出重定向到其他位置,例如内存、文件或自定义类,我们可以通过一些技巧来实现。1. 重定向到内存要将输出重定向到内存,我们可以使用 StringIO 模块。下面是一个示例: import sys
from io import StringIO
# 创建一个字符串缓冲区来替代默认的标准输出
buffer
# 使用Python将数组输出到文件
在数据处理与分析的过程中,常常需要将数据保存到文件,方便后续使用或分享。Python提供了丰富的文件操作功能,能够轻松地将数组输出到文件中。在本篇文章中,我们将探讨如何将数组写入文本文件,并提供相应的代码示例。
## 数组的定义与初始化
在Python中,数组通常可以使用列表(`list`)来实现。例如,我们可以创建一个简单的数组,包含一些整数和浮点数:
在前面几个章节中,咱们其实已经接触了 Python 的输入输出的功能。本章节咱们将具体介绍 Python 的输入输出。输出格式美化Python两种输出值的方式: 表达式语句和 print() 函数。第三种方式是使用文件对象的 write() 方法,标准输出文件可以用 sys.stdout 引用。如果阁下您希望输出的形式更加多样,可以使用 str.format() 函数来格式化输出值。如果阁下您希望
local length = part2:size(1) local file = io.open('/home/xbwang/Desktop/part2original','a') for j = 1,length do number = part2[j] file:write(tostring(number)..'\n') end
转载
2017-01-22 10:59:00
447阅读
2评论
# Python将列表输出到CSV文件
在数据处理和分析中,CSV(逗号分隔值)是一种常见的文件格式,它可以以表格形式存储数据。Python是一种功能强大的编程语言,可以轻松地将数据输出到CSV文件中。在本文中,我们将介绍如何使用Python将列表输出到CSV文件。
## CSV文件简介
CSV是一种简单的文件格式,每行代表表格中的一行数据,每列由逗号分隔。CSV文件最常用于存储表格数据,例
# Python将json输出到指定文件
在Python编程中,我们经常需要将数据以json格式保存到文件中。json是一种轻量级的数据交换格式,也是现在广泛应用的一种数据格式之一。在Python中,我们可以使用内置的json模块来处理json数据,并将其输出到指定的文件中。
本文将介绍如何使用Python将json数据输出到指定文件的基本步骤,并提供相应的代码示例。
## 准备工作
在开
原创
2023-08-24 20:48:48
268阅读
# Python 将内容输出到文件中
## 引言
在Python开发中,我们经常需要将输出结果保存到文件中,这样可以方便我们查看和分享结果。本文将介绍如何使用Python将内容输出到文件中,并详细解释每一步需要做什么以及使用的代码。
## 整体流程
首先,我们先来了解一下整个实现的流程,如下表所示:
| 步骤 | 操作 |
| ------ | ------ |
| 1 | 打开文件 |
原创
2023-10-24 18:44:31
16阅读
python 将输出打印到文件
转载
2023-06-07 19:14:39
289阅读
Linux将文件输出到:文件重定向和管道
在Linux系统中,文件输出是一个非常常见的操作。无论是将命令的结果保存到文件中,还是将一个命令的输出作为另一个命令的输入,Linux都提供了强大而灵活的工具。本文将介绍两种常见的文件输出方式:文件重定向和管道。
一、文件重定向
文件重定向是通过命令符号">"和">>"来实现的。">"符号用于将命令的输出重定向到一个新文件中,如果该文件已经存在,则会
那么,我们如何反编译指定的Java字节码文件呢?其实,在Sun公司提供的JDK中,就已经内置了Java字节码文件反编译工具javap.exe(位于JDK安装目录的bin文件夹下)。我们可以在dos窗口中使用javap来反汇编指定的Java字节码文件。在使用javap的相关dos命令之前,你必须确保已经将JDK安装目录\bin添加到环境变量path中。接着,我们就可以使用javap来反编译指定的Ja
转载
2023-08-24 15:36:47
66阅读
# Python中将数据输出到文件中
在Python中,我们经常需要将数据输出到文件中,以便保存、分享或进一步处理。无论是将文本数据、数字数据还是图形数据写入文件,Python都提供了相应的方法和函数来实现这一目的。
## 写入文本数据到文件
要将文本数据写入文件,可以使用内置的`open()`函数来创建一个文件对象,然后调用`write()`方法向文件中写入数据。下面是一个简单的示例:
# Python将字符数组输出到文件
## 1. 概述
在Python中,将字符数组输出到文件可以通过以下步骤完成:
1. 打开一个文件;
2. 将字符数组转换为字符串;
3. 将字符串写入文件;
4. 关闭文件。
在本文中,我将详细介绍每个步骤需要做什么,并提供相应的代码示例和注释来帮助你理解。
## 2. 流程图
下面是整个过程的流程图,以帮助你更好地理解和记忆:
```merm
原创
2023-10-27 10:41:00
54阅读
## Python Logging将日志输出到文件
日志是在软件开发过程中非常重要的一部分,它可以记录程序运行时的信息,帮助开发人员追踪和调试问题。在Python中,有一个强大的日志模块`logging`,可以帮助我们方便地管理和记录日志。
本文将介绍如何使用`logging`模块将日志输出到文件,并附带一些代码示例来帮助理解。
### 1. 创建一个日志记录器
首先,我们需要创建一个日志
Python中有多种方法可以将输出内容保存到文件中,这在很多实际应用中非常有用。本文将介绍如何将Python输出内容保存到文件的几种常用方法,并提供相应的代码示例。
### 方法一:使用文件对象的write()方法
在Python中,可以使用文件对象的write()方法来将数据写入文件。首先需要打开一个文件并将其赋给一个文件对象,然后可以使用write()方法将内容写入文件。具体的步骤如下:
# Python将内容输出到txt文件
在Python中,我们经常需要将程序中的结果输出到文件中保存下来。这样可以方便后续查看和处理。本文将介绍如何使用Python将内容输出到txt文件,并给出代码示例。
## 为什么要将内容输出到txt文件
将内容输出到txt文件在日常编程中是一种非常常见的操作。有以下几个主要原因:
1. **数据保存**:将程序中的结果输出到文件中可以方便我们保存数据
# Python将数据输出到文件中的步骤
作为一名经验丰富的开发者,我将教你如何将数据输出到文件中。这个过程可以分为以下几个步骤:
1. 打开文件
2. 写入数据
3. 关闭文件
下面我将详细介绍每个步骤的具体操作,并提供相应的代码示例。
## 1. 打开文件
在Python中,你可以使用内置的`open()`函数来打开文件。这个函数需要两个参数:文件路径和打开模式。
常见的打开模式有
文章目录1、Java 日志框架和日志门面1.1、常用的日志框架1.2、日志门面2、实战 Log4j2 与 SLF4J2.1、引用 Log4j2 依赖2.2、 Log4j2 的配置2.3、示例代码2.4、日志配置详解2.4.1、日志级别2.4.2、 配置文件 日志对于程序的重要性不言而喻,当程序运行出现问题的时候,我们可以通过日志快速的定位、分析问题。在开发的时候,还可以通过 IDE 的调试功能或
转载
2023-08-23 15:34:36
141阅读